The cephalometric arm extends but the resulting image is all black. Manual solution: The electrical schematic shows that a separate relay (K2 on the high voltage board) switches the X-ray beam between panoramic and ceph modes. You measure 24V at relay coil – missing. Culprit: a blown fuse on the ceph motor assembly.
